Course Details


• Understanding Cultural Sensitivity in Mental Health Care
• Recognizing Cultural Differences in Mental Health Diagnosis and Treatment
• Cultural Competence in Mental Health Professional Practice
• Effective Communication with Diverse Populations
• Legal and Ethical Considerations in Cultural Sensitivity Training
• Case Studies: Applying Cultural Sensitivity in Mental Health Settings
• Building Inclusive Mental Health Programs for Diverse Communities
• Developing Cultural Humility in Mental Health Professionals
• Best Practices for Cultural Sensitivity Training Programs
